AI Summary
-
Allows the Connecticut Department of Public Health Commissioner to issue new birth certificates reflecting gender changes upon receipt of a written request, notarized affidavit from a licensed physician, advanced practice registered nurse, or psychologist confirming the applicant has undergone surgical, hormonal, or other clinically appropriate treatment for gender transition, and proof of legal name change if applicable (effective October 1, 2015)
-
Grants probate courts in Connecticut jurisdiction to issue decrees allowing residents born in other states or foreign jurisdictions to amend their birth certificates to reflect gender changes using the same documentation requirements as Connecticut-issued certificates
-
Eliminates the previous requirement that applicants obtain separate affidavits from physicians regarding physical changes and from psychologists/psychiatrists regarding social and psychological changes, consolidating into one notarized professional affidavit
-
Requires probate court decrees to be transmitted to the registration authority of the person's place of birth for out-of-state birth certificates
-
Preserves the Commissioner of Public Health's authority to amend birth certificates under the revised procedures
